Questions in GAD-7

No.GAD-7 English
1Feeling nervous, anxious, or on edge
2Not being able to stop or control worrying
3Worrying too much about different things
4Trouble relaxing
5Being so restless that it is hard to sit still
6Becoming easily annoyed or irritable
7Feeling afraid, as if something awful might happen
8If you checked any problems, how difficult have they made it for you to do your work, take care of things at home, or get along with other people?
